Q: Is 1,818,180 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 1,818,180 is a composite number.

Why is 1,818,180 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 1,818,180 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 4 5 6 7 9 10 12 13 14 15 18 20 21 26 27 28 30 35 36 37 39 42 45 52 54 60 63 65 70 74 78 84 90 91 105 108 111 117 126 130 135 140 148 156 180 182 185 189 195 210 222 234 252 259 260 270 273 315 333 351 364 370 378 390 420 444 455 468 481 518 540 546 555 585 630 666 702 740 756 777 780 819 910 945 962 999 1,036 1,092 1,110 1,170 1,260 1,295 1,332 1,365 1,404 1,443 1,554 1,638 1,665 1,755 1,820 1,890 1,924 1,998 2,220 2,331 2,340 2,405 2,457 2,590 2,730 2,886 3,108 3,276 3,330 3,367 3,510 3,780 3,885 3,996 4,095 4,329 4,662 4,810 4,914 4,995 5,180 5,460 5,772 6,660 6,734 6,993 7,020 7,215 7,770 8,190 8,658 9,324 9,620 9,828 9,990 10,101 11,655 12,285 12,987 13,468 13,986 14,430 15,540 16,380 16,835 17,316 19,980 20,202 21,645 23,310 24,570 25,974 27,972 28,860 30,303 33,670 34,965 40,404 43,290 46,620 49,140 50,505 51,948 60,606 64,935 67,340 69,930 86,580 90,909 101,010 121,212 129,870 139,860 151,515 181,818 202,020 259,740 303,030 363,636 454,545 606,060 909,090 and 1,818,180, with no remainder.

Since 1,818,180 cannot be divided by just 1 and 1,818,180, it is a composite number.
